Renamed `SHIP_FEE_OVERRIDE_MODE` to `FAREFORGE_FEE_RULESET_MODE` to match the new namespacing convention adopted across the Brindlehop platform. The old name is still read as a fallback until v4.0, but a deprecation warning is logged on startup. Migration scripts in `tools/rename-env` rewrite existing env files automatically; verify the output before committing. Note that the signing credential used to authenticate ruleset bundles must sit directly beneath the renamed key. Place it on the very next line.

sealed setting: ARCHIVE_KEY3=c1f

Runbook: Loyalty Ledger Reconciliation (Pointsmith). When the nightly reconcile on Pointsmith drifts by more than 50 points per account, don't panic — it's usually a replayed earn event from the Tillford kiosk feed. First, pause the ingest consumer, then run the dedupe sweep from the ops box. The sweep calls the internal ledger-admin API, so you'll need credentials handy before kicking it off. Log the run ID in the sync notes so we can track drift week over week. The admin key to use is below.

gateway credential: zpat3_obn

// The Textwell uploader sniffs the first 4KB of each uploaded file to guess
// encoding before handing it to the parser. If the BOM is missing and the
// heuristic scores below 0.7, we fall back to Latin-1 and flag the ticket
// for manual review. Support can re-run detection via the Glyphon service,
// which requires the key below.

API key for taduf-yahif: qvz11-nMDtAWg6H2u

## v2.4.1 — Sweepwright retention sweeper

Welcome aboard! Quick notes on this release so you're not surprised. Sweepwright now deletes expired records in smaller batches (500 instead of 5000), which fixed the lock contention we kept seeing on the Tidemark cluster. We also added a dry-run flag — please use it before touching any production tables, seriously. Retention windows are still defined per-dataset in the Harrowfield config; don't hardcode them. Any questions about retention policy or sweeper behavior go to the owner listed below.

account owner for bagap-fafof: Gorox Keliel Soreth Novath